Japanese machine conditions that influence the chain

Compact

Packaging & inspection

Short machine footprints and closely spaced stations can favor small pitch and tightly controlled pin projection. Cross rods and carriers should clear guards, sensors and product guides over the complete sprocket path.

Food

Prepared food & processing

Japanese food-factory automation increasingly combines conveyors with robots, inspection and hygienic equipment. Where cleaning is frequent, chain material, rod material, drainage and lubrication restrictions need to be considered together.

Precision

Electronics & light assembly

Fixture conveyors require stable carrier location from station to station. The chain pitch, strand matching and attachment tolerances should be treated as part of the positioning system rather than as an isolated replacement component.

Maintenance

High-value installed equipment

For a replacement, exact geometry matters. Measure several pitches, the hollow bore, inner width, roller or bush diameter and overall pin projection, then compare the chain against the sprocket and guide rather than relying only on visual similarity.

Focus on envelope and repeatability

In a compact conveyor, a small dimensional mismatch can create contact with covers, sensor brackets or neighboring mechanisms. When sending an RFQ, include not only chain width but the maximum side-to-side envelope of the hollow pin, retaining hardware and cross rod. If the machine has an indexing stop, explain whether the chain itself establishes position or whether the station locates the carrier independently.

For parallel chains joined by rods or pallets, the distance between strand centerlines is critical. If the carrier is rigid, ask whether the chains need matched length. Unequal elongation can skew the carrier and increase guide friction. This is especially important where a robot, vision system or insertion station expects the fixture to arrive square.

Compact machines need tighter interface control

Japan’s packaging-related machinery output remains substantial, and compact packaging, food production and factory automation are important application areas. In a compact machine, there is less room to absorb a wrong chain envelope. Confirm not only pitch but also side-plate height, overall width, pin projection, roller or bush diameter and the clearance around the attachment. A hollow pin that is only slightly too small for the intended rod can force an unnecessary redesign of the carrier system.

For indexing equipment, the chain should be treated as one part of a positioning system. Sprocket quality, shaft alignment, guide support, chain tension and the stiffness of cross rods all influence how consistently a fixture arrives at the work station. If two chains support one carrier, provide chain centre distance, carrier width and whether matched strand lengths are required. This is more useful than asking for a chain by pitch alone.

Food-factory automation and clean machine design

Japan continues to promote labor-saving and robot-friendly approaches in food production. In these lines, hollow pins can support removable bars, trays, lightweight flights or fixtures, but the attachment should be designed for cleaning and maintenance access. Tell us whether parts are removed for sanitation, whether water or detergent reaches the chain, and whether the conveyor operates in a dry, humid or washdown zone.

Stainless hollow pin chain is a useful starting category where moisture or corrosion is a concern. However, the final decision should also consider guide material, sprocket compatibility, cleaning chemistry and lubrication. For dry packaging and electronics assembly, compact short-pitch chains may be more important than corrosion resistance because machine size, smooth indexing and fixture spacing dominate the design.

Documentation for repeat Japanese machine builds

For OEM projects, keep the chain model and attachment drawing under revision control. Record finished length or pitch count, connecting arrangement, rod diameter, rod retention method and sprocket details. If an application uses a custom carrier, separate the carrier drawing from the chain model so replacement chain can be reordered without assuming the entire attachment assembly is standard.

Choosing between short-pitch and larger conveyor families

Short-pitch hollow pin chains are often attractive where the conveyor must fit inside a compact machine or where attachment intervals need to be fine. MC, FVC and ZC families can suit larger conveyor geometries and different roller arrangements. Rather than selecting by industry label, compare the actual chain envelope and attachment method with the machine. Send a drawing if the carrier or rod geometry is critical; that is the fastest way to rule out a family that will not fit.
